Gutter reattachment services involve securing or reinstalling gutters that have become loose, detached, or misaligned on a property. Over time, gutters can loosen due to weather conditions, age, or improper installation, leading to gaps or sagging that compromise their effectiveness. Professional contractors assess the condition of existing gutters, identify areas where reattachment is needed, and use appropriate hardware and techniques to ensure the gutters are firmly secured to the home. This process helps restore proper drainage and prevents further damage caused by improperly functioning gutters.
Many common problems can be addressed through gutter reattachment. When gutters sag or pull away from the fascia board, they can cause water to overflow or leak onto the siding and foundation. This can lead to water damage, mold growth, and even basement flooding in some cases. Loose or detached gutters also create an increased risk of debris buildup, which can clog downspouts and reduce the system’s ability to direct water away from the property. Reattaching gutters correctly helps maintain the integrity of the entire drainage system, reducing the likelihood of costly repairs down the line.
Properties that typically benefit from gutter reattachment services include residential homes, especially those with older or poorly installed gutter systems. Multi-story houses, homes with complex rooflines, or properties in areas prone to heavy storms are more likely to experience gutter issues. Additionally, properties that have recently experienced severe weather events or undergone landscaping work may notice gutters pulling away or becoming misaligned. Regular inspections and timely reattachment can help keep gutters functioning properly, protecting the home’s exterior and foundation from water damage.

The overview below groups typical Gutter Reattachment proj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Olney, MD.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- fixing a loose or detached gutter typically costs between $150 and $400. Many routine reattachment jobs fall within this range, depending on gutter length and accessibility.
Moderate Reattachments - more extensive reattachment work, such as multiple sections or minor adjustments, usually ranges from $400 to $900. These projects are common for homes with aging or slightly damaged gutters.
Full Gutter Reattachment - when entire gutter runs need to be reattached or re-secured, local contractors often charge between $900 and $1,800. Larger, more complex projects can reach higher costs but are less frequent.
Complete Gutter Replacement - if reattachment isn't feasible and replacement is needed, costs typically start around $2,000 and can go above $5,000 for large or intricate systems. Many homeowners opt for repairs before considering full replacement.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es gutters to become detached from a home? Gutter detachment can result from weather damage, aging materials, or improper installation that weakens the connection to the house.
How can gutter reattachment improve my home's drainage? Reattaching gutters ensures they function properly, directing water away from the foundation and preventing water-related damage.
Are there signs that indicate gutters need to be reattached? Yes, signs include sagging gutters, water spilling over the edges, or visible gaps between the gutters and the house.
What types of local contractors handle gutter reattachment? Local contractors specializing in gutter services or general exterior home maintenance often provide gutter reattachment solutions.
Is gutter reattachment a maintenance task I can do myself? While some may attempt minor repairs, professional gutter reattachment is recommended to ensure proper and secure installation.
